How much do associate systems engineer jobs pay per year?

As of May 28, 2026, the average yearly pay for associate systems engineer in Layton, UT is $75,080.00, according to ZipRecruiter salary data. Most workers in this role earn between $59,500.00 and $86,300.00 per year, depending on experience, location, and employer.

What are the key skills and qualifications needed to thrive as an Associate Systems Engineer, and why are they important?

To thrive as an Associate Systems Engineer, you need a solid understanding of computer systems, networking, and operating systems, often backed by a relevant degree such as computer science or information technology. Familiarity with system administration tools, scripting languages, and certifications like CompTIA, Microsoft, or Cisco enhances technical proficiency. Strong problem-solving skills, effective communication, and teamwork are important soft skills in this role. These abilities ensure you can efficiently support system infrastructure, troubleshoot issues, and collaborate with teams to maintain reliable IT operations.

What are Associate Systems Engineers?

Associate Systems Engineers are entry-level professionals who assist in designing, implementing, and maintaining computer systems and networks for organizations. They work under the guidance of senior engineers to troubleshoot technical issues, configure hardware and software, and ensure systems run efficiently. These engineers also help with system upgrades, security protocols, and documentation. Their role is vital in supporting IT infrastructure and ensuring smooth technology operations.

What is the difference between Associate Systems Engineer vs Systems Engineer?

AspectAssociate Systems EngineerSystems Engineer
Required CredentialsBachelor's degree in Computer Science or related field; some certificationsBachelor's degree; often more certifications or experience
Work EnvironmentEntry-level, team-based projects, support rolesMore complex projects, system design, implementation
Employer & Industry UsageCommon in tech companies, IT departmentsUsed across industries for system design and maintenance
Search & Comparison IntentEntry-level roles, career progressionAdvanced roles, technical expertise

The main difference between an Associate Systems Engineer and a Systems Engineer lies in experience and responsibility. Associate Systems Engineers are typically entry-level, focusing on support and learning, while Systems Engineers handle more complex system design and implementation tasks. Both roles require similar educational backgrounds, but Systems Engineers usually have more experience and certifications, enabling them to manage advanced projects.

Job Title: Senior Associate, Systems Engineer
Job Code: 36066
Job Location: USA-UT-Salt Lake City
Job Schedule: 9/80- employees work 9 out of 14 days- totaling 80 hours worked- and have every other Friday off

Position Overview:
The Senior Associate, Systems Engineer will support the development of advanced communication subsystem hardware/software for multi-segment (space, ground, airborne) applications. The position spans initial concept development through hardware/software implementation, test, and delivery. Potential applications include high-rate, assured, and optical communications. The Senior Associate will contribute to requirements definition, engineering analysis, integration, test, and verification activities. The ideal candidate will have a solid foundation in multiple engineering disciplines, collaborating with internal teams, customers, and sub-contractors to achieve technical objectives.

Essential Functions:

  • Supports systems engineering activities, organizing and participating in key project/program engineering tasks
  • Participates in requirements analysis, decomposition, and assignment of requirements to functional areas of responsibility and/or subcontractors; assists in managing traceability of requirements back to customer specifications and system-level derived requirements
  • Supports design synthesis and development of supporting design documentation including technical specifications, interface control documents, test plans and procedures, and verification cross reference matrices (VCRM)
  • Assists in ensuring technical performance, quality, and adherence to established policies and processes
  • Contributes to preparing and presenting project/program design reviews for internal and external customers
  • Assists with project/program schedule and budget planning, subcontract control, and risk management
  • Works as part of systems engineering teams and other teams of functional design engineers
  • Supports system integration, verification, and qualification activities
  • Participates in responses to customer requests for information (RFI), request for proposal (RFP), and new business development pursuits, including technical capability demonstrations

Qualifications:

  • Bachelor's Degree and a minimum of 2 years of prior relevant experience. Graduate Degree and a minimum of 0-1 years of prior related experience. In lieu of a degree, minimum of 6 years of prior related experience.
  • Clearance: Candidate must currently have, and/or be able to maintain, an active U.S. Government DOD Secret or Top Secret clearance.

Preferred Additional Skills:

  • Demonstrated teamwork skills and ability to contribute to technical direction for a given project within integrated product teams
  • Basic understanding of communication theory along with working knowledge of digital design, RF design, mechanical design, network design, or software design of digital line-of-sight and satellite communication systems
  • Familiarity with Software Development Life Cycle concepts
  • Experience in requirements management and documentation
  • Basic project planning and risk management skills
  • Strong written and verbal communication skills, including formal presentations
  • Proficiency with Word, Excel, PowerPoint, MS Project, Visio, DOORs, or similar tools
  • Experience supporting system integration, verification, and qualification activities, including on-site and off-site support for integration and qualification events
